Light Speed: Arena is a real-time, combat game.
Title: Light Speed: Arena
Year Published: 2025
Designer: Leonardo Alese, James Ernest, Tom Jolly, Emanuele Santellani
Publisher: Tablescope
Players: 2-4 (2-6 with expansions)
Game Time: ~15 minutes
Set-up Time: ~3 minutes
Ages: 8+
Theme: Space arena combat
Mechanisms: Real time, Tile Placement
How to win: Score points by damaging and destroying the opponents space ships and mining minerals from asteroids.
As the roar of the crowd resonates, the arena is lit with the brilliant glow of sponsor ads. Tactically place and orient your spaceships to score the most points by taking down enemy vehicles, collecting mineral units from asteroids, and impressing the game sponsors.

Main mechanisms
So it’s a real time game which is the obvious thing. Then, in real time you’re placing tiles which is technically tile placement but not really in the traditional sense.
USP
The USP is not the real time placement, but the app scanning the play area and scoring the game.
The same company that produces the app also includes a way to score Cascadia which would be something I’d like to try.

Similar Games
This is a remake of 2003’s Light Speed, obviously without the app. It was also remade into Stellar Conflict in 2015, again, without an app.
4 Gods, which is a game I haven’t thought about for years is a real-time tile placement game that is quite good fun. It’s more like a fast Carcassonne.
Light Speed: Arena Review
Positives
A very quick and fun game.
The range of asteroid and player powers gives the game plenty of variability.
The real time scoring works well and prevents any fiddlyness.
There is a way to play the game wiithout the app…
Negatives
…but I don’t think that will bring around the people that don’t like apps in games.
It doesn’t (currently) have any way to play a campaign or league. I would love to play 3, 5 or 7 games back to back and have a way to score points over several games in the app.
Light Speed: Arena Round-Up
A very fun and quick playing game with a competant app that takes away the headache of scorign and keeps the game skipping a long at a fast pace.
